Spain WCup win, US woes blow Olympic tournament wide open
The Tokyo 2020 Olympics basketball suddenly looks wide open after reigning champion the United States suffered its worst World Cup, Spain triumphed and Argentina surprised.
World Cup bronze medalist France, and Australia, which was edged out of the medals but pushed eventual winner Spain all the way in the semifinals, will also be in contention.
And not forgetting Serbia, which along with Gregg Popovich鈥檚 young Team USA, was among the favorites in China but was also a surprise victim in the quarterfinals.
The Tokyo Games are just over 10 months away and after some downtime following their exertions at the World Cup, teams will begin training their sights on next summer.
鈥淚t鈥檚 exactly what I knew it to be because I have been involved with it before and in this day and age basketball in other countries is not a secret,鈥 Popovich said after his team鈥檚 disappointing seventh-placed finish.
鈥淪o it鈥檚 not like there鈥檚 an epiphany or revelation to be made.
鈥淭here are wonderful teams and wonderful coaches all over the world so there鈥檚 no surprise in any of that.鈥
If the United States can convince the likes of double gold medalist LeBron James to play in Tokyo, it will be the favorite to make it four Olympic titles in a row.
But it remains to be seen whether the flak flying Team USA鈥檚 way after the China debacle scares the A-listers away or stings them into action.
Spain鈥檚 World Cup triumph, sealed with a comprehensive 95-75 victory over surprise finalist Argentina on Sunday in Beijing, was built on defense and teamwork honed from playing together down the years.
It also had Ricky Rubio, the Phoenix Suns point guard who was named tournament MVP, and the experience and international knowhow of Marc Gasol.
Rubio described the Spain team as 鈥渁 family.鈥
In contrast, the US roster was one of the youngest in China and was thrown together at the last minute. The players were still getting to know each other as the tournament began.
鈥淲e were not the tallest or most talented, or in the odds when the tournament started, but we worked hard,鈥 said Spain鈥檚 coach Sergio Scariolo, an assistant at NBA champions the Toronto Raptors.
鈥淭hey didn鈥檛 lose faith in themselves, and basketball rewarded them.鈥
Australia brought the Americans鈥 run of 78 consecutive wins in major competitions and exhibition games to an end just before the World Cup, a forewarning of what was to come.
The Boomers led Spain for much of their thrilling semifinal, only to lose in double overtime. The Australians similarly ran out of gas in their bronze-medal match against France.
It left Australia still searching for a medal in the worlds or Olympics 鈥 a barren run that it hopes it can finally snap next summer.
Forward Mitch Creek hopes that the Boomers will have all their players for Tokyo 鈥 they were missing Philadelphia 76ers Jonah Bolden and Ben Simmons in China.
鈥淭his team is going to be a very powerful team when it comes to the Olympic Games,鈥 he warned.
The Australians are still simmering from their 1-point defeat to Spain in the bronze-medal match at Rio 2016.
鈥淲e haven鈥檛 forgotten about the previous Olympics, the fourth place there,鈥 he said.
鈥淎nd we鈥檙e certainly not going to forget about this World Cup campaign.
鈥淪o there鈥檚 a lot we can take out of this and build upon.鈥
